Product Description

  • This armored version of our classic, fast rolling Nimbus tire has a rounded profile and recessed tread for great traction, designed for speedy commutes and changing conditions city streets - even when they include glass, nails, and other hazards.
  • Casing: 60 TPI
  • Compound: 70a
  • Bead: Wire
  • Flat Protection: Armadillo
  • PSI: 75-100

    Strengths:    Virtually flat free. I get about 5K miles out of each one. Can over-inflate to 110psi.

    Weaknesses:    Heavy-ish. Would be noticeably slower if I only inflated them to the spec 90psi. Pricey.

    Bottom Line:   
    Great commuter/touring tire. The only flats I've ever had were running over 4" nails (twice) in 1/4 mile (box of nails fell off a truck or something). I've been using these tires for 4+ years, commuting 30 miles/day and on weekend recreational rides. No other flats than noted above. Runs over glass, star thistle, cactus spines without a problem.
